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
360 5392119 86657856345 92086348219
353070997 7291342 8850285
353070997 7291342 8850285
7795558 1685883396 857108
All about undefined
Interested in learning more?
353070997 7291342 8850285
7795558 1685883396 857108
See more
922251 3194 565996234
409 1667 05195702526 35663
See more
1926532189 749
76295368426 8071484545 84270 05
See more